Cricket: Norden sign Jake Sandham

Date published: 22 November 2017


Norden Cricket Club has signed all-rounder Jake Sandham for 2018 in his first professional engagement.

Sandham, 23, has been one of the leading players with Monton and Weaste, both in the Central Lancashire League and Pennine League. The fast opening bowler and top order batsman has also played for Cumberland and Lancashire seconds.

Chairman of Norden Cricket Club, Dexter Fitton, said: “We are delighted to secure the services of Jake.

“Overseas options are becoming more and more restricted due to the amount and variation of matches now being played throughout the world, so we thought it was time to invest in a local talent.

“Jake is the most talented all-rounder I have seen in recent seasons. He will provide a spearhead to our attack and add strength to the batting. We now have a bunch of talented young blokes and a few wise old heads, which should provide a good blend for our first season in the Lancashire League.

“After seeing him at close quarters when he played for the Inter League team, I look forward to him fitting in well with our already-strong squad.”
